sapere = to know how to io so = I know how to tu sai = you know how to (informal) Lei sa = you know how to (formal) lui/lei sa = he/she knows how to noi sappiamo = we know how to voi sapete = you know how to (plural) loro sanno = they know how to Gianni sa suonare il pianoforte. = Johnny knows how to play the piano. Gli studenti sanno studiare. = The students know how to study. Sapete parlare italiano? = Do you (plural) know how to speak Italian? Non so cantare molto bene. = I don't know how to sing very well. Che cosa sappiamo fare bene? = What do we know how to do well? I tedeschi sanno lavorare ogni giorno. = The Germans know how to work every day. I giapponesi sanno cucinare il pesce bene. = The Japanese know how to cook fish well.
